html学习6(xhtml)

1、xhtml是以xml格式编写的html。

2、xhtml与html的文档结构区别:

  • DOCTYPE是强制性的
  • <html>、<head>、<title>、<body>也是强制性的
  • <html>中xmlns属性是强制性的

3、 元素语法区别:

  • xhtml元素必须正确嵌套
  • xhtml元素必须始终关闭,空元素必须包含关闭标签
  • xhtml元素必须小写
  • xhtml文档必须有一个根元素

4、属性元素区别:

  • xhtml属性必须小写
  • xhtml属性必须用引号包围
html 复制代码
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="ztkdemo.com"><!--xmlns属性为文档规定xml命名空间-->
    <head><!--html head body title标签必须存在 -->
        <meta charset="utf-8">
        <title>XHTML</title>
    </head>
    <body>
        XHTML<br/><!--空元素必须包含关闭标签-->
    </body>
</html>
相关推荐
rising start3 小时前
前端基础一、HTML5
前端·html·html5
Never_Satisfied3 小时前
在JavaScript / HTML中,div容器在内容过多时不显示超出的部分
开发语言·javascript·html
不会算法的小灰6 小时前
HTML盒子模型详解
前端·html
阿部多瑞 ABU16 小时前
新增模块介绍:教师代课统计系统(由社区 @记得微笑 贡献)
开源·html·ai编程
CoderYanger16 小时前
前端基础-HTML入门保姆级课堂笔记
前端·javascript·css·html
蓝胖子的多啦A梦17 小时前
低版本Chrome导致弹框无法滚动的解决方案
前端·css·html·chrome浏览器·版本不同造成问题·弹框页面无法滚动
珹洺1 天前
Java-Spring入门指南(二十四)SSM整合HTML:解决CSS/JS静态资源被过滤问题
java·spring·html
CodeCraft Studio1 天前
Excel处理控件Aspose.Cells教程:使用 Python 将 HTML 转换为 Excel
python·html·excel·aspose·aspose.cells·html转excel
starxg1 天前
bkhtmltopdf - 高性能 HTML 转 PDF 工具(代替 wkhtmltopdf)
java·pdf·html·wkhtmltopdf·htmltopdf
一只小风华~1 天前
Vue Router 导航守卫
java·前端·javascript·vue.js·笔记·html